Regional Partner Sales Manager
QuiltRegional Partner Sales Manager at Quilt managing HVAC contractor partnerships across Northeast US. Driving sales growth and partner engagement with a focus on sustainability.
Posted 6/29/2026full-timeRemote • Connecticut, Maine,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Rhode Island, Vermont • 🇺🇸 United StatesMid-LevelSenior💰 $100,000 - $125,000 per yearWebsite
About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Prospect & Engage: Identify and connect with HVAC contractors, dealers, and distributors across the Northeast who are strong candidates to become Quilt partners.
- Pitch & Onboard: Lead discovery meetings, present the Quilt Partner Program value proposition, and guide prospective partners through enrollment and onboarding.
- Pipeline Management: Maintain a healthy, well-qualified pipeline of partner prospects across NJ, NY, and New England.
- Industry Presence: Represent Quilt at regional HVAC trade events, contractor association meetings, and industry gatherings.
- Hit Targets: Meet and exceed quarterly targets for net-new partner enrollments in the territory.
- Relationship Management: Serve as the primary relationship owner for all certified Quilt partners in the Northeast, building strong, trust-based relationships with owner-operators and their teams.
- Field Support: Travel regularly to partner locations for in-person check-ins, sales coaching, and ride-alongs with partner sales reps and installation crews.
- Enablement & Training: Deliver product and sales training to partner teams—covering both technical install quality and customer-facing sales techniques.
- Performance Tracking: Monitor partner metrics (install volume, revenue, customer satisfaction) and develop action plans to accelerate underperforming partners.
- Marketing Collaboration: Coordinate with Quilt’s marketing team to ensure partners are effectively leveraging co-op funds, lead programs, and marketing assets.
Requirements
What you’ll need- Experience: 5+ years in channel sales, territory sales, or business development; preferably in HVAC, building products, or a related trade industry.
- HVAC Fluency: Real fluency in ductless heat pump systems. You understand how mini-splits work, how they’re sold, how they’re installed, and what separates a quality install from a poor one.
- Network: An existing network of HVAC contractors and dealers in the Northeast is a strong advantage.
- Mindset: A true hunter-farmer mindset—proven ability to manage and grow existing accounts while simultaneously prospecting and closing new partners.
- Mobility: Comfortable being on the road 50–75% of the time throughout NJ, NY, CT, RI, MA, VT, NH, and ME.
- Communication: Credible communicator across the full range of partner contacts, from a working installer to a shop owner to a regional executive.
- Autonomy: Self-directed and territory-minded. You own your pipeline, manage your own schedule, and hold yourself accountable to results.
Benefits
Comp & perks- Base Salary: $100,000 – $125,000 (commensurate with experience)
- Variable Pay: Additional performance-based compensation tied directly to territory results
- Equity: Meaningful stock options in a fast-growing, venture-backed company
- Healthcare: Top-tier health, dental, and vision insurance
- Impact & Growth: The opportunity to be a foundational member of Quilt’s regional partner organization and fight climate change every day
